This stretch of the walk by Chris-King will take you for a stroll around a section of one of Kent's most picturesque villages.
For more information on the series, please see PP01 - Haunted Hunt

The village was also featured on an episode of BBC's Top Gear. Two of the presenters, James May and Richard Hammond, were filming a review of the Smart Forfour. They spent 24 consecutive hours in the car, plus spent the night in the Screaming Woods. The local radio station KMFM broadcast their Hallowe'en special – "Frightday Night" – in 2009, they also explored the 'Screaming Woods'.

Pluckley's recent claim to fame has most recently been through the successful television series The Darling Buds of May, the first series being screened in 1991, and it is this, rather than the reputation as, according to The Guinness Book of Records, the most haunted village in England that is cherished by most of the residents.

It is a lovely walk with some great views, but some of the paths can get muddy so good boots are recommended. There are also some great places to stop for refreshments, so you can plan your walk accordingly.
